      Using the suffix -ness

      Lesson details

      Learning outcome

      I can spell words using the suffix -ness.

      Key learning points

      1. The suffix -ness turns adjectives into abstract nouns.
      2. For most words, just add the suffix -ness.
      3. When a word ends in ‘y’, replace the ‘y’ with ‘i’, then add the suffix -ness.
      4. How to spell the curriculum words: heart, accident and accidentally.

      Keywords

      • Noun - a naming word for a person, place or thing

      • Abstract noun - a type of noun that names an idea or quality that cannot be seen

      • Root word - the base word from which other words are formed often by adding prefixes or suffixes

      • Suffix - a letter or group of letters added to the end of a word to change its meaning.

      Common misconception

      The children mis-spell words ending in -ness with root words ending in 'y'.

      Focus on the pronounciation of the word. Stretch it slowly: happ-i-ness. The 'i' can be heard clearly making the 'ee' sound.

      Teacher tip

      Play word-match games – match the noun card to its adjective.
